A farmer in Oklahoma has been killed by two water buffaloes after becoming trapped inside their enclosure, police said.
The farm where Bradley McMichael, 47, died has been in his family for three generations. His fiancée described him as an experienced farmer who had worked with livestock since his teenage years.
